Reporting to the Manager, Residence Life, the Administrative Assistant will support all functions within Housing Services and Student Affairs Operations.


Primary Responsibilities:


  • Provide customer service and anticipate guests/students needs by answering questions, solving problems and dealing with concerns from students, parents, faculty, departments, hotel/conference guests regarding room assignments, dining plans, and roommate selections;
  • Process payments from students, hotel and conference guests, and responsible for daily cashout and balancing;
  • Reconcile accounts and daily receivables;
  • Ordering of office supplies;
  • Run student and conference/hotel guest reports as needed;
  • Data entry;
  • Assist with hotel requests including key preparation and checking in guests;
  • Assist with campus space booking operations, such as key signout;
  • Participate in movein and moveout of residents, key creation, package creation, document preparation;
  • Coordinate tour bookings from internal and external students, groups, partners;
  • Assist with program administration, such as participant signup, taking and processing participant fees, and other related tasks;
  • Process daily mail for offices and student mail including parcels, UPS, etc.;
  • Provide administrative support for Management Team as required.
Position Requirements


Position Requirements

  • Grade 12 supplemented by the completion of a recognized business course combined with a minimum 2 years' office administration experience;
  • Ability to plan, organize, prioritize and meet critical and ongoing deadlines;
  • Ability to plan, develop and coordinate multiple projects in a fastpaced environment;
  • Ability to work independently with mínimal supervision;
  • Experience taking payments and cash out;
  • Experience with basic accounting principles and advanced Excel knowledge;
  • Demonstrated customer service and interpersonal skills;
  • Ability to exercise mature judgment, initiative, and maintain confidentiality at all times;
  • Superior interpersonal and customer service skills and experience working with diverse groups;
  • Accuracy and attention to detail is a vital requirement in this position;
  • The ability to work some flexible hours is required;
  • This position works oncampus to support our students and guests.
